I can't find any precise information regarding the esxi versions supported on this server S2600WF0.
Could anyone help me on that ?
Thank you.
David
Edit : more generaly where do we find such information? I have the same concern for S2600BPB

We would like to inform you that the latest compatible ESXi version for the S2600WF family is ESXi* 7.0 Update 3.
Regarding your inquiry about the S2600BP, the latest compatible ESXi version for the S2600BP family is also ESXi* 7.0 Update 3.
Please note that the Purley-compatible OS list has been added to article 000100163 and will be live tomorrow via the below link.
